為什么要那么麻煩
{ ? ?int score = 7200; ? ?//完善一下代碼 ? ?if(score>=10000) ? ?{ ? ? ? ?printf("鉆石玩家"); ? ?} ? ?else if(score>=5000) ? ?{ ? ? ? ?printf("白金玩家"); ? ? ? ?} ? ?else if(score>=1000) ? ?{ ? ? ? ?printf("青銅玩家"); ? ? ? ?} ? ?else ? ?{ ? ? ? ?printf("普通玩家"); ? ? ? ?} 這樣不就行了么 ?為什么要用&&
2016-09-03
這個(gè)寫(xiě)法就這道題是夠用的,用score>=5000&&score<10000來(lái)表示第一個(gè)else if里的內(nèi)容是沒(méi)有錯(cuò)的,但是如果以后遇到?jīng)]有重疊的區(qū)間的時(shí)候,現(xiàn)在這種寫(xiě)法就有問(wèn)題了。
2016-08-19
這樣也可以,程序是活的。
2016-08-17
我也是這樣寫(xiě)的,并不會(huì)用到&&,也是對(duì)的,答案沒(méi)有用&&
2016-08-17
你這樣做是對(duì)的
答案中并沒(méi)有用&&